Teachings of the First Presidency:
First Presidency Message
We Believe in Being Chaste
By President Marion G. Romney
Second Counselor in the First Presidency
Marion G. Romney, “We Believe in Being Chaste,” Ensign, Sept. 1981, 3
You will recall Alma’s teaching his son Corianton that unchastity is the most serious offense there is in the sight of God, save murder or denying the Holy Ghost. (See Alma 39:5.) You will remember, too, these words from Paul’s first epistle to the Corinthians:
“Know ye not that ye are the temple of God, and that the Spirit of God dwelleth in you?
“If any man defile the temple of God, him shall God destroy.” (1 Cor. 3:16-17.)
Some years ago the First Presidency said to the youth of the Church that a person would be better dead clean than alive unclean.

This month, The Salt Lake Tribune has been following the story of BYU students who say they’ve been punished under the school’s honor code because they reported sexual assaults. Some of the questions these women are facing have been experienced around the country: will they be believed, shamed or blamed for being a victim? Tuesday, we’re asking how LDS culture and theology of chastity complicates this, and if there are lessons from the Mormon experience that might help challenge assumptions about rape in America.
Guests:
• Erin Alberty, Justice and Safety Reporter for The Salt Lake Tribune
• Andrea Radke-Moss is a historian at BYU Idaho and a contributor to the Mormon history blog Juvenile Instructor. She recently presented a paper in which she revealed one of the "founding mothers" of Mormonism, Eliza R. Snow, was a possible victim of rape during the Mormon-Missouri War of 1838.
• Cynthia Bailey Lee is a lecturer of Computer Science at Stanford University. She blogs for the Mormon focused By Common Consent.
